Common Indications That Indicate the Requirement for Repiping
Property owners should be attentive for sure signs that indicate the requirement for repiping, as ignoring these issues can lead to a lot more serious plumbing problems. One usual indicator is the existence of regular leaks, which can suggest aging or weakening pipelines. Additionally, a noticeable decrease in water stress may show blockages or rust within the pipes system. Home owners may also notice blemished or rustic water, signaling pipe degradation. Unexplained water expenses that are considerably higher than normal can likewise mean leakages hidden within the wall surfaces. Additionally, the growth of mold or mildew in areas near pipes components can recommend wetness concerns stemming from harmed pipes. If the home has old galvanized piping, it may be time to believe concerning repiping, as this product is prone to rust and corrosion. Recognizing these indicators early can aid maintain a healthy and balanced plumbing system.

Various Kinds of Piping Products
Piping products are an important element in plumbing systems, influencing toughness, effectiveness, and general efficiency. Various options are readily available, each with unique homes and applications. Copper piping is recognized for its long life and resistance to corrosion, making it a prominent option for both chilly and a&e plumbing hot water lines. PVC (polyvinyl chloride) is light-weight, cost-efficient, and immune to chemical damages, largely used for drain and air vent systems. PEX (cross-linked polyethylene) has acquired appeal because of its flexibility and simplicity of installation, permitting less joints and prospective leakage points. Galvanized steel, though when typical, is much less positive today because of its sensitivity to rust and minimized water flow gradually. Each product presents distinct benefits and disadvantages, making it essential for home owners to talk to plumbing professionals to determine one of the most ideal option for their certain requirements and problems. Choosing the appropriate piping material can considerably impact the performance and safety and security of a pipes system.

Picking Substitute Materials
After reviewing the existing pipes, homeowners deal with the vital choice of selecting ideal substitute products for their plumbing system. Typical choices consist of copper, PVC, PEX, and CPVC, each with distinct advantages and downsides. Copper is recognized for its longevity and resistance to corrosion, making it a long-lasting choice. PVC is light-weight and affordable, appropriate for drain and air vent lines. PEX supplies flexibility and is resistant to range and chlorine, making setup simpler in limited rooms. CPVC resembles PVC however can endure higher temperatures. Homeowners need to think about aspects such as spending plan, local structure codes, and the specific needs of their plumbing system when making this decision, making certain perfect efficiency and longevity for their home's pipes facilities.
Installment Refine Overview
Repiping a home can be a substantial task, however understanding the setup process assists home owners prepare for what exists in advance. The procedure commonly starts with a comprehensive examination of the existing plumbing system to determine issue locations. Next, a comprehensive plan is developed, detailing the necessary materials and timelines. On the setup day, professionals will typically start by shutting down the water and draining the existing pipelines. They after that get rid of the old piping, which may entail opening wall surfaces or ceilings for access. New pipes are installed, ensuring they satisfy existing pipes codes. Lastly, the system is tested for leaks, and any openings are fixed. Home owners can expect a reliable and tidy procedure, minimizing interruption to their day-to-days live.

Often Asked Questions
Exactly how Long Does a Normal Repiping Project Take to Total?
A regular repiping task normally takes in between one to five days to finish, depending upon the size of the home and intricacy of the plumbing system. Correct planning and contractor experience can influence total period considerably.
Will Repiping Rise My Home's Resale Value?
Repiping often improves a home's resale worth, as possible purchasers value upgraded pipes systems. This improvement reduces possible plumbing problems, making the residential property much more attractive and possibly justifying a greater asking price throughout sale arrangements.
Can I Remain In My Home Throughout Repiping?
During repiping, remaining in the home is often feasible, however it might rely on the extent of the work. Property owners must prepare for short-term interruptions and consult with contractors for certain plans and safety factors to consider.
What Is the Typical Cost of Repiping a Home?
The average cost of repiping a home typically ranges from $4,000 to $15,000, depending upon variables such as the dimension of your house, materials utilized, and labor costs related to the plumbing work. repipe specialist in houston.
Do I Required a License for Repiping Providers?
An authorization is usually needed for repiping solutions, as it ensures compliance with local building regulations and regulations. Home owners must consult their neighborhood authority or a licensed plumber to figure out certain permitting requirements for their area.
